ukactive expands annual awards – adds Active Training Awards to schedule
POSTED 25 Feb 2019 . BY Tom Walker
For the first time, the flagship event will also feature the Active Training Awards
ukactive has revealed a shake-up of its annual awards by adding a raft of new categories.

New gongs to be handed out now include Activation of the Year – which celebrates any event or campaign that has inspired people to be more active – and Digital Transformation of the Year, for organisations demonstrating successful digital integration in the way their business is run.

For the first time, the flagship event will also feature the Active Training Awards – celebrating the champions of workforce development – which were last year handed out in a separate event held in November.

The entry deadline for this year's ukactive Awards is 15 March and the awards gala night will take place on 6 June in Manchester.

“The physical activity sector is larger and more diverse than ever before, encompassing thousands of organisations that contribute towards getting more people more active, more often," said ukactive CEO Steven Ward said.

“That’s why we have expanded the ukactive Awards and it’s truly exciting to bring everyone together in one place to celebrate brand new areas of impact and success stories from the exemplars in our incredible sector.”
